Improved COMTRADE oscillography recording function by adding *.hdr

(header) file to the COMTRADE mandatory files *.cfg and *.dat. The

new *.hdr file is a text file that contains the Fault Summary Report and

the appropriate settings that were active at the time of the event.

Added all BESTlogic programmable logic bit status to oscillography files

as digital channels. Logic variables with user programmable names are

reported using the programmable name instead of the generic name.

Improved Sequence of Events Recording function by increasing the

number of events recorded from 127 to 255.

Added additional reporting options. It is now possible to retrieve SER

data for Alarm Events only, RS-ALM; Input/Output Events only, RS-IO;

and Logic Variable Events only, RS-LGC.

Improved BESTlogic functionality.

Eliminated the setting required to specify which logic scheme is active.

Now the user’s logic settings are always active. This setting used to be

made from the ASCII command interface using the SP-LOGIC

command.

Changed default logic settings from

everything disabled to a simple

logic scheme with

50 and 51 protection enabled.

Added Logic = None Alarm to alert the user if the relay has no

programmable logic settings.

Added Changes Lost Alarm to alert the user if the user has been editing

settings and the access timer times out without an

Exit; Save Setting?

Yes command being entered.

Added functionality to reset alarms using a programmable logic

expression in addition to the HMI Reset key and the ASCII command

interface using the RA=0 command. Allows alarms to be reset by

pulsing a contact sensing input.

Added new alarm logic variable to BESTlogic. ALMLGC can be used to

link programmable alarm functions to your logic scheme without

activating an Alarm LED on the HMI.

Removed the relay trouble alarm logic variable, ALMREL, from

programmable logic. Since programmable logic is disabled when this

condition is TRUE, it was a superfluous variable. For rearward

compatibility, the relay will not give an alarm if this logic variable is used

in a logic expression.

Improved the virtual switches 43 and 101 functions by adding

functionality to set four modes of operation for the 43 Virtual Selector

Switch and adding functionality to set two modes of operation for the

101 Virtual Breaker Control Switch.

Change the preprogrammed logic schemes to include the new virtual

switch functionality.

Improved the 62 timer functions by adding Mode 5, Integrating Timer

and Mode 6, Latch. Added targeting to 62 timer functions.

Added functionality to allow the breaker monitoring duty accumulation

to be blocked by a logic expression.

Added automatic daylight saving time adjustment to the real time clock.

Added functionality to the automatic setting group selection function to

allow it to monitor protective functions in addition to the 51P function.

Setting groups can be changed based on unbalanced currents by

monitoring the 51N and 51Q functions.
